## 📊 How Widespread is Burnout?

The latest data reveals that burnout remains a critical issue across industries. As of mid-2024:

* **23% of U.S. employees** reported high or very high levels of burnout  
    👉 [Source: Statista](https://www.statista.com/statistics/1383756/current-level-of-burnout-us-employees/?utm_source=chatgpt.com)
    
* Among physicians, burnout rates declined slightly—from **56% in 2021 to 45% in 2024**—but still affect nearly half of healthcare professionals  
    👉 [Source: American Medical Association](https://www.ama-assn.org/practice-management/physician-health/physician-burnout-statistics-2024-latest-changes-and-trends?utm_source=chatgpt.com)
    

These numbers underscore the ongoing toll of high-pressure environments and chronic stress on human performance.

## 🧠 What Is Allostatic Load—And Why Does It Matter?

**Allostatic load** is the “wear and tear” on the body caused by chronic exposure to stress. When your body repeatedly activates its stress-response system without time to recover, it disrupts vital systems—immune, metabolic, cardiovascular, and neurological.

* Elevated allostatic load is linked to **cognitive decline**, **cardiovascular disease**, and **mood disorders**  
    👉 [Source: Karger – Allostatic Load and Health](https://karger.com/pps/article/90/1/11/294736/Allostatic-Load-and-Its-Impact-on-Health-A?utm_source=chatgpt.com)
    
* A 2022 study explains how chronic stress affects key brain regions: the **hippocampus (memory)**, **amygdala (emotion)**, and **prefrontal cortex (decision-making)**  
    👉 [Source: ScienceDirect](https://www.sciencedirect.com/science/article/pii/S030645302200258X?utm_source=chatgpt.com)
    
* Burnout and high allostatic load are **strongly correlated**, reinforcing the physiological dimension of what’s often seen as just “mental fatigue”  
    👉 [Source: PubMed - Juster et al.](https://pubmed.ncbi.nlm.nih.gov/21129851/?utm_source=chatgpt.com)
    

## 🌀 Mental Performance Declines with Chronic Stress

The longer your body stays in a high-stress state, the harder it becomes to focus, remember details, or regulate your emotions. These are not just side effects—they’re measurable neurological changes.

As mental performance suffers, so does your ability to adapt, lead, and innovate. This compounds workplace stress, perpetuating the burnout cycle.

## 🌬️ The Power of Breathing Techniques

While therapy is crucial, **breathwork** is a practical, accessible tool you can use daily to reset your nervous system.

* Diaphragmatic breathing and paced breathing reduce **cortisol** (the stress hormone)
    
* They activate the **parasympathetic nervous system**, slowing your heart rate and supporting recovery
    

A breathing routine as simple as **4-7-8 breathing** (inhale 4 sec, hold 7, exhale 8) can bring your body back to baseline.
